Votes at a glance: Adams County Board approves payments, personnel actions and procedural changes
At its meeting the Adams County Board of Supervisors recorded multiple formal motions and votes. This roundup lists the motions taken, the movers/seconders when recorded in the transcript, and outcomes as entered in the meeting record.

Votes at a glance

- Approval of minutes for May 2025
- Motion: Approve minutes for May 2025.
- Mover/Seconder: Moved by Miss Middleton; seconded by Miss Hutchins.
- Outcome: Motion carried (recorded as "Aye").

- Approval of monthly financial reports (Adams County Sheriff's Office)
- Motion: Approve monthly financial reports for the Adams County Sheriffs Office.
- Mover/Seconder: Moved by Miss Hudson; seconded by Mister Middleton.
- Outcome: Motion carried.

- Final payment for sports lighting installation (ball fields)
- Motion: Approve final invoice for sports lighting, Electric Corporation, $15,260.
- Mover/Seconder: Moved by Mister James.
- Outcome: Motion carried.

- Rehire of maintenance/outside gate worker (Lakota Bostic)
- Motion: Rehire Lakota Bostic as maintenance/outside gate worker.
- Mover/Seconder: Moved by Mister Gaines; seconded by Mister Middleton.
- Outcome: Motion carried.

- Requirement to notify board on change orders for EWP projects
- Motion: Require that change orders on EWP projects be returned to the board for notification/approval when changes exceed the established threshold.
- Mover/Seconder: Motion by Mister Grama; seconded by Mister Middleton.
- Outcome: Motion carried.

- Take airport fuel bids under advisement
- Motion: Take the fuel bids under advisement (open bids and evaluate later).
- Mover/Seconder: Motion by Miss Gaines; seconded by Miss Hudson.
- Outcome: Motion carried.

- CoreCivic long-term agreement
- Motion: Approve long-term agreement with CoreCivic (term described by staff as lasting through 2030).
- Mover/Seconder: Moved by Mister Gaines; seconded by Mister Middleton.
- Outcome: Motion carried.

- Pay application (IP rail cleanup / pay application number 7)
- Motion: Approve pay application #7 for IP rail cleanup project.
- Mover/Seconder: Moved by Mister Hudson; seconded by Mister Gilpin.
- Outcome: Motion carried.

- Property nuisance adjudication (329 Southmore Drive)
- Motion: Open public hearing and adjudicate 329 Southmore Drive nuisance matter; order correction.
- Mover/Seconder: Motion moved and public hearing opened; board adjudicated and ordered follow-up (motion carried).
- Outcome: Motion carried; staff instructed to proceed with enforcement steps consistent with statute and prior notices.

- Travel and conference approvals (select staff and officials)
- Actions: Multiple travel requests for conferences and training were approved (examples: coroner's conference attendees Deitra Hayes, James Lee and Rosa Newman; judges and clerks conferences; other departmental travel). Motions carried as recorded in minutes.

Notes on counts and tallies: Where the transcript recorded only "All in favor? Aye" or "Motion carried," the minutes reflect the outcome but do not provide a roll-call tally of yes/no votes. Named movers and seconders are included where the transcript identified them; if not recorded, the meeting minutes used generic "moved"/"seconded" language.

What this means: The board approved a mix of operational payments and administrative policy clarifications, and directed staff on enforcement actions for nuisance properties. Several items (notably the airport fuel procurement) will return to the board for detailed evaluation after staff review.
